NX6 DOF Sets

NX6 DOF Sets

NX6 DOF Sets

(OP)
Is there any way to create a DOF Set in NX6 to be used with Modal Reduction during a modal analysis?  I want to create the equivalent of an ASET in NASTRAN, is this possible?

RE: NX6 DOF Sets

Dear GT,
Yes, NX Response Simulation module [NX30521] uses modal approaches to perform transient, frequency, random, and response spectrum analyses. Before performing a Response Simulation, you solve the response dynamics solution to reduce your physical model to a modal model.

Depending on the type of excitation (loading) and data recovery method you use, this solution generates the following types of mode shapes for the structure using modal reduction:

• Normal modes representing the deformed shapes (eigenvectors) of the structure at specific natural frequencies (eigenvalues). The dynamic equations of motion can be written in terms of physical DOF (for example, nodal DOF for a finite element model).

• Attachment modes representing the static deformation shape due to a unit static load applied at the location where an excitation force will be applied. Attachment modes are necessary for using the Mode Acceleration data recovery method.

• Constraint modes representing the static deformation due to a unit static displacement of a boundary degree of freedom (DOF). Constraint modes are necessary for using the Enforced Motion excitation type.

• Distributed attachment modes representing the structural behavior due to a dynamic load. They are required for calculating mode acceleration responses to distributed dynamic excitations

The combination of the mode shapes, damping, and other modal information comprises the modal model.

You can apply excitation functions to the FE (physical) model to represent applied forces, enforced motions, or distributed loads.

The NX Functions and Graphing tools allow you to create, investigate, and manage excitation and response functions. In addition, a customizable function builder utility is provided that you can integrate with your signal processing application.

NX Response Simulation (heritated from I-Deas RS) is an Advanced Simulation solution process for use with NX Nastran. It allows you to evaluate the dynamic responses of a structural model subjected to various loading conditions. The software calculates these responses using modal approaches.
